Why These Are the Top Nissan Repair Auto Repair Shops in Melrose

** The Nissan repair market for Melrose, Iowa, residents is characterized by a necessity to travel for specialized service. There are no dedicated Nissan specialists within the city itself. The local market consists of one or two general auto repair shops capable of handling basic maintenance but lacking the specific tools, software, and expertise for advanced Nissan-specific systems like CVT transmission programming or GT-R performance tuning. The primary competition for Nissan service is between the **factory dealerships in Des Moines** (approx. 45-50 minute drive) and the **highly-rated independent import specialists in the Des Moines metro area**. Dealerships offer the highest level of brand-specific certification and access to OEM parts but typically at a premium price. Independent shops like Car-Tech offer deep technical expertise, often from former dealership master technicians, at more competitive labor rates. For greater convenience without a long drive to Des Moines, reputable local shops in larger nearby towns like **Knoxville** (approx. 20-25 minute drive) serve as a viable option for non-warranty general repairs. Typical pricing follows this hierarchy: Knoxville local shops are generally the most affordable, Des Moines independents are mid-range, and the Des Moines Nissan dealership commands the highest pricing for its factory-certified services.

What are the most common Nissan repairs needed by drivers in the Melrose, Iowa area?

Due to our rural roads and harsh winter conditions, Melrose Nissan owners frequently need repairs for suspension components, brake systems worn from gravel and salt, and CVT transmission services. Models like the Rogue and Altima often require attention for these wear-and-tear issues exacerbated by local driving.

How can I find a reputable shop in Melrose for my Nissan's specialized repair?

Look for a local shop that employs ASE-certified technicians with specific Nissan or Japanese-brand training. In a smaller community like Melrose, personal recommendations from neighbors and checking for affiliations with the Better Business Bureau or local chamber are excellent ways to verify quality and trustworthy service.

Are repair costs for Nissans higher in Melrose comp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Melrose may be slightly lower than in Des Moines, but parts availability can sometimes influence cost and timing. For complex repairs, sourcing specific Nissan parts may take an extra day, but a good local shop will communicate this upfront to manage your expectations.

When should I seek local service for my Nissan's check engine light around Melrose?

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ire that could damage the catalytic converter.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ic soon, especially before longer trips on rural highways where towing services are less readily available than in urban areas.

What local factors should I consider for Nissan maintenance in Melrose?

Prioritize undercarriage washes in winter to combat road salt corrosion and more frequent air filter changes due to dust from gravel roads. Also, plan service appointments ahead of peak seasons like harvest, when local shops may be busier with farm vehicle maintenance.
